What types of income are taxed in the UK?
Wages
,
self-employment
profits
,
pensions

What does income tax fund in the UK?
Government
services like
roads
and
education

What is the Pay As You Earn (PAYE) system?
Tax
is automatically deducted from wages

Who must complete a Self-Assessment tax return?
Self-employed
individuals and others if requested

What are National Insurance Contributions (NICs) used for?
Funding benefits like
state pension
and
NHS

What happens if NICs are insufficient?
Some benefits may not be available

How are NICs deducted for employees?
Automatically from
wages
by the
employer

What is the purpose of a National Insurance number (NI number)?
To track tax and
NICs
payments

When is an NI number sent to UK citizens?
Before their
16th
birthday

What documents are required to apply for an NI number?
Proof of identity
and
permission to work

Does an NI number prove the right to work in the UK?
No
,
it
does
not
prove the
right
